[Release] [Not Hack] Ping Fix

07/24/2010 13:28 kit2#1
Firstly, not my release! this was designed for bigger, more resource eating games, but also helps on S4League

Widely trusted by 15million+ users, tested and safe, test for yourselves if you are the type that thinks everyone is out to get you and the government has a chip in your brain to read your thoughts.

How it works.

works to reduce our ping(latency), by a modification of the TCP windows, what it does is change a value, which has by default windows, in order to "respond" to the packages faster there took the wow, our pc. How? Simply modify the response time windows.
To explain a little better, we could say that Windows, by default, do the following:

The alaplaya server sends a packet of data to our PC
Our PC receives the data packet, but does not send a response advising that the data arrived successfully, but expected another package and then send the two together (it's like working our windows default)
The expected server is reached repsuesta time limit, and re-submit another data packet.
Now that windows has two packages, send the response of both
The process is repeated
What does ping Fix is to modify this process to achieve a faster response. After you run the tool, the following happens:

The alaplaya server sends a packet of data to our PC
Our PC receives the data packet, and sends an immediate response.
The alaplaya server sends a new packet of data to our PC
Our PC receives this new data packet, and sends a new immediacy.
The process is repeated

In this way, we reduce our ping, but why? Because the server waits no time you reach the time limit for a response after sending the first data packet.

How to use.

The attached file contains 3 VB Script files. Click on the file named 'Install' and install it. Restart your PC, Click the file named 'Checker' to check if it has installed properly.

Importent.

I assure you that there is no key-logger bound with this file. I don't take any interest in your S4League accounts. Still if you don't trust me, don't download it, simple as that

Credits:
I don't take any credits as it is not my creation.

VirusScan:[Only registered and activated users can see links. Click Here To Register...]
VirusTotal:[Only registered and activated users can see links. Click Here To Register...]
VirusScan:[Only registered and activated users can see links. Click Here To Register...]


Another way

Well, here is another way to cut the 'LAG' part in your gaming. This process helps to cut the lag in any other online games too, and you don't require to download anything.

The fix which only requires you to change 2 small things in the windows registry allows your ping to drop by 100-150, and it only takes about 5 minutes to apply.

Step 1 - TcpAckFrequency

NOTE if you are running Windows Vista this setting may not have any effect - a hotfix is needed which i'm tracking down. This works fine under Windows XP

Type "regedit" in windows "run.." dialog to bring up registry menu

Then find:
H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Servic
es\Tcpip\Parameters\Interfaces\

There will be multiple NIC interfaces listed in there, find the one you use to connect to the internet, there will be several interfaces listed (they have long names like {7DBA6DCA-FFE8-4002-A28F-4D2B57AE8383}. Click each one, the right one will have lots of settings in it and you will see your machines IP address listed there somewhere. Right-click in the right hand pane and add a new DWORD value, name it TcpAckFrequency, then right click the entry and click Modify and assign a value of 1.

You can change it back to 2 (default) at a later stage if it affects your other TCP application performance. it tells windows how many TCP packets to wait before sending ACK. if the value is 1, windows will send ACK every time it receives a TCP package.

Step 2 - TCPNoDelay

This one is pretty simple (Discussed here)

Type "regedit" in windows "run.." dialog to bring up registry menu

Then find:
H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\MSMQ\Paramet
ers

Right-click in the right hand pane and add a new DWORD value, name it TCPNoDelay, then right click the entry and click Modify and assign a value of 1.

Click Ok and close the registry editor, then reboot your PC.


For Vista Users

If you’re using Windows 7, do not try to install the hotfix – it’s for Vista only. Make sure you write down where you enter the registry key in case something buggers up so that you can remove the key if necessary. I found these hotfixes at [Only registered and activated users can see links. Click Here To Register...]

Keep the following in mind:

* These hotfixes are for Vista only. Don’t try to install them on XP (you don’t need them anyway).
* Install at your own risk. If they bork your system, are riddled with viruses that my virus scanner missed, or somehow cause you or your machine to participate in the annihilation of mankind, I’m not being held responsible. USE AT YOUR OWN RISK!
* One is for 32-bit Vista, one is for 64-bit Vista. Install the right one. Not the wrong one, not both.
* After you’ve finished with the hotfix, remember to add the TcpAckFrequency registry key!

The hotfixes are uploaded on the 1st post.

One other note – a post at thehotfixshare.net in the x64 section noted that “this is fix for non sp1 systems only”. If you’ve installed Vista’s Service Pack 1, these may not work, although if Microsoft included it in the SP1 update (no idea if they did or not), then you might be able to use the registry key. Just make sure you write down (or print) where you change the registry so that you can reverse the change if it doesn’t work and you lose network access or something.

How to add TcpAckFrequency:

Type "regedit" in windows "run.." dialog to bring up registry menu

Then find:
H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Servic
es\Tcpip\Parameters\Interfaces\

There will be multiple NIC interfaces listed in there, find the one you use to connect to the internet, there will be several interfaces listed (they have long names like {7DBA6DCA-FFE8-4002-A28F-4D2B57AE8383}. Click each one, the right one will have lots of settings in it and you will see your machines IP address listed there somewhere. Right-click in the right hand pane and add a new DWORD value, name it TcpAckFrequency, then right click the entry and click Modify and assign a value of 1.

You can change it back to 2 (default) at a later stage if it affects your other TCP application performance. it tells windows how many TCP packets to wait before sending ACK. if the value is 1, windows will send ACK every time it receives a TCP package.

Remember, Make sure you write down where you enter the registry key in case something buggers up so that you can remove the key if necessary.
07/24/2010 14:52 mehmetrasim#2
I'll try Thanks =)
07/24/2010 15:02 SchattenMonarch#3
was soll das sein?
07/24/2010 15:08 Saya_Jin#4
schattenmonarch mit diesem tool laggst du nicht mehr... ganz einfach
07/24/2010 15:10 mipez#5
Quote:
Originally Posted by Sasabi View Post
schattenmonarch mit diesem tool laggst du nicht mehr... ganz einfach
...nicht mehr is übertrieben, lediglich weniger.
07/24/2010 16:33 basti200#6
Wann kappieren Die Es Endlich ---- DEUTSCHES FORUM....
Naja Egal...
Funzt Nit SO Gut -,-
Mein Ping im Game ist immer 150.....
Wenn ich den FIX oder wie man des Nennen soll Anmache ....
Dann Steigt mein PING immer auf 570 o.O Das darf ja nit Sein also ...
NoGo Für mich -,-
07/24/2010 16:54 kit2#7
Quote:
Originally Posted by (suzaku) View Post
When I double-click the script file, it opens in another application (such as Notepad) instead of running, or a command window flashes on and off but nothing happens. Why is that? O_O
Well that's strange. Never happened to me. After you run the 'Install' file, it is supposed to install rather than open another application. It takes merely 2 seconds to install. It maybe that your anti-virus is damaging it in any way.
07/24/2010 17:26 Silver*--*#8
Quote:
Originally Posted by basti200 View Post
Wann kappieren Die Es Endlich ---- DEUTSCHES FORUM....
u failed hard my mate :D

elitepvpers ist ein deutsch/englisch sprachieges forum
(sogar noch mehr sprachen wie spanisch.)
in einigen sektionen sind sogar noch ein paar sprachen erlaubt
(wie wäre es mal wenn du die globale ansage: rules lesen würdest
die ist auch zu erst auf english geschriben (posted by S.A.L.O.M.O.N (haut mich wenn der name falsch geschrieben ist xD))
07/25/2010 19:59 YamiShino#9
thanks kit2 ^^ hope u'll find the hotfix soon for i use Vista... but the file to download dropps the ping by 50 already that is a big help thank you
07/25/2010 22:14 baothai#10
Quote:
Originally Posted by kit2 View Post
that never works
07/26/2010 23:02 sisiw#11
try using cfosspeed

[Only registered and activated users can see links. Click Here To Register...]
07/27/2010 15:39 kit2#12
Quote:
Originally Posted by baothai View Post
that never works
With due respect, that does work. Not cause I am saying so but it helped me and many others to lower their pings cause the system didn't waited for receiving 2 packets of data to send a 'received' signal back. My own ping was dropped by 70-130 I am not claiming my theory to be absolutely flawless but it helped, for S4League and other MMO.
For a little example, I play A.V.A and when i checked my ping it was more than 300+ sometimes, but now it stays between 97-120
08/13/2010 13:33 Atomicstar#13
Nice WORK Cool
08/13/2010 13:48 Z3RON3#14
Quote:
Originally Posted by sisiw View Post
try using cfosspeed

[Only registered and activated users can see links. Click Here To Register...]
30 Euro für einen Einwahltreiber ins IPv6 ist eine tolle Sache. Win7 bringt IPv6-Unterstützung schon mit.
Meiner Meinung nach währe es viel sinnvoller sein Geld in ein neues Betriebssystem zu investieren.

@Threadersteller: [[Only registered and activated users can see links. Click Here To Register...]]

[Only registered and activated users can see links. Click Here To Register...]
[Only registered and activated users can see links. Click Here To Register...]
[Only registered and activated users can see links. Click Here To Register...][Only registered and activated users can see links. Click Here To Register...]
08/15/2010 16:00 MongoBoy1#15
bei mir steht nach dem check überall unknown O.o why?